The second season of the American television series Loki is based on the Marvel Comics character of the same name. It is part of the Marvel Cinematic Universe (MCU), but it is set outside of the main timeline, as it is mostly set in the Time Variance Authority (TVA), a place outside of time. Tom Hiddleston stars as Loki, returning from the MCU movies. Kang the Conqueror, the main villain of the Multiverse Saga, appears in the season as many different versions of himself, all played by Jonathan Majors.

The season premiered on Disney+ on October 5, 2023 and ended on November 9, after six episodes. It is part of Phase Five of the MCU. It got positive reviews.[1]
